Man dies after becoming pinned by large tree in Haverhill
A 60-year-old Haverhill man died Sunday after a large tree fell on him while he was working in his backyard.
The Essex District Attorney’s office said Michael Sughrue and his adult son were clearing tree branches in the backyard that had fallen down over the winter when the incident occurred..
Haverhill fire and emergency services responded to 159 Hoyt Road around 5 p.m. and found Sughrue pinned under a tree, which had to be cut in order to be removed.
Authorities said one large tree had snapped in half and was leaning against another nearby tree in the backyard where the 60-year-old and his son were working.
“As the man was trying to cut down the snapped tree, the supporting tree gave out and the snapped tree fell on top of him,” the DA’s office said in a statement.
Sughrue was transported to Holy Family Hospital where he was pronounced dead, according to the DA’s office.
